      I interviewed at UC Santa Barbara

      Interview

      submit applications, letter of recommendations, take GRE exam, demonstrate your competency, any research experience.. then you hear from them and you are invited to visit the campus, and they will convince you why the school is great, and what you can do as a grad students

      I applied online. I interviewed at UC Santa Barbara (Santa Barbara, CA)

      Interview

      Your job appointment status depends on your PI. Speak with all of their current students and if they are unwilling to speak clearly and honestly take that as a warning. Also, be aware that they can fire you at any time for any reason and you have no power to appose it not will the department help or protect you.

      I applied in-person. The process took 1 day. I interviewed at UC Santa Barbara (Santa Barbara, CA) in Mar 2014

      Interview

      Emailed the professor to discuss her research and my possible involvement in her group. Met with the professor along with a postdoc to discuss my background and research experience. The postdoc introduced me to the project that he was considering me for. He asked me questions throughout to gauge how easily I could pick up the physical concepts behind the project.
